Output 668407deb646b403365e1a124b6cd0c63ec23879a2a1696f177b0022f6987004:4

value
691191236
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b8c2ed708cfe2794deb31f0791bba3a167d43760d4658deee34e6a093134000c
address
tb1phrpw6uyvlcnefh4nrurerwar59nagdmq63jcmmhrfe4qjvf5qqxqaawdwv
transaction
668407deb646b403365e1a124b6cd0c63ec23879a2a1696f177b0022f6987004